IRVING, Texas – Air Force Reserve will once again serve as the title sponsor for the American Athletic Conference Men’s and Women’s Basketball Championships at Dickies Arena in Fort Worth, Texas.
The 2021 Air Force Reserve American Athletic Conference Women’s Basketball Championship will take place March 8-11. The 2021 Air Force Reserve American Athletic Conference Men’s Basketball Championship will be held March 11-14.
Air Force Reserve has been the title sponsor for The American’s basketball championships since 2019.

The Air Force Reserve American Women’s Championship begins Monday, March 8, with a pair of first-round games. The quarterfinals will be Tuesday, March 9, followed by the semifinals on Wednesday, March 10. The women’s final will be Thursday, March 11, following the three first-round game of the Air Force Reserve American Men’s Championship. The men’s quarterfinals will be Friday, March 12, followed by the semifinals on Saturday, March 13, and the championship final on Sunday, March 14.

THE AMERICAN ATHLETIC CONFERENCE
The American Athletic Conference (The American), a member of the NCAA, was reconstituted in 2013. With the conference office in Irving, Texas, The American is comprised of the following institutions: UCF, Cincinnati, East Carolina, Houston, Memphis, Navy (in football only), USF, SMU, Temple, Tulane Tulsa and Wichita State (basketball and Olympic sports). Under the leadership of Commissioner Mike Aresco, The American sponsors 22 championships – 10 for men and 12 for women; is a member of the College Football Playoff; has television partnerships with ESPN and CBS Sports; in the spring of 2019, signed a landmark television agreement with ESPN that commences in 2020-21; and has a marketing partnership with Learfield.
